In addition to these Kenyan talents, the roster of guest stars is star-studded, featuring Megan Thee Stallion, Zazie Beetz, Brian Tyree Henry, Chloe Fineman, Jon Daly, Paul Scheer, and Thandiwe Newton.
“Big Mouth” uses humor to explain and challenges of puberty, placing a spotlight on the main character, Andrew. It explores adolescence – covering topics like puberty, human sexuality, and the trials of growing up.
The series also boasts an ensemble of exceptionally talented cast members, including comedy stalwarts John Mulaney, Nick Kroll, Maya Rudolph, and Jordan Peele.
Season 7 of “Big Mouth” is now available for streaming on Netflix.
